    The gauge of the railway.

    It refers to the shortest distance 16mm below the top surface of the inner rail of the two rail heads on the track. The gauge used by countries in the world is different, China uses the international standard gauge of 1435mm, greater than 1435mm for broad gauge, Russia is using broad gauge, and Vietnam uses less than 1435mm narrow gauge.

    Most of the railways in China are 1435 mm, and there are some narrow gauges of 1067 in Yunnan A long time ago, the gauge of railways in various countries varied, the narrow ones were 610 mm, 762 mm, and 891 mm, the medium ones were 1000 mm, 1067 mm, 1372 mm, and 1435 mm, and the wide ones even reached 1524 mm, 1880 mm, and 2141 mm.

    In 1937, the International Association of Railways made a rule: the gauge of 1435 mm is the international standard gauge, the gauge above 1520 mm is broad gauge, and the gauge below 1067 mm is counted as narrow gauge.

    Today, although most countries use a 1435 mm wide gauge, there are still more than 30 different gauges.

    According to Article 38 of the Railway Law:

    The standard gauge of the railway is 1435 mm, and the standard gauge must be used for new national railways. The gauge of narrow-gauge railways is 762 mm or 1000 mm. Other technical requirements for new and reconstructed railways shall conform to national standards or industry standards.

    The track width of China's high-speed railways is usually 1435 mm, which is the standard track width for most of the current express and freight railways. A long time ago, the gauge of railways in various countries varied, the narrow ones were 610 mm, 762 mm, and 891 mm, the ordinary ones were 1000 mm, 1067 mm, 1372 mm, 1435 mm, and the wide ones even reached 1524 mm, 1880 mm, and 2141 mm.

    In 1937, the International Association of Railways established 1435mm as the standard gauge, that is, the general gauge (equal to the imperial 4 feet 8 ?).inch), 60 percent of the world's railways have standard gauges. This ordinary gauge is also known as the standard gauge or the international gauge.

    Gauges that are wider than the standard gauge are called broad gauges, and those that are narrower than the standard gauges are called narrow gauges. Double-gauge or multi-gauge railways have three or four rails that allow trains of different gauges to travel.

    In 1937, the International Railway Association made a rule: the 1435 mm gauge is the international standard gauge. Gauges that are wider than the standard gauge are called broad gauges, and those that are narrower than the standard gauges are called narrow gauges.

    The same gauge can have different body widths and heights, for example, Chinese standard EMUs on Chinese standard tracks are wider, taller and more comfortable than traditional trains.

    All railways in the world with a straight gauge of 1435mm are called standard gauges; Weigh the wide gauge greater than 1435mm, such as 1676mm, 1524mm, 1520mm, etc.; Less than 1435mm is called narrow gauge, such as 1067mm, 1000mm, 762mm, 600mm, etc. China's railways mainly use standard gauge, only Taiwan uses 1067mm, and Kunming to Hekou uses 1000mm narrow gauge.

    India, Pakistan, Argentina, Chile and other countries mainly use 1676mm wide gauge; Russia adopts a wide gauge of 1520mm; Japan's general railways use 1067mm narrow gauge, while Shinkansen lines such as Tokaido and Sanyo use 1435mm standard gauge; The United States, Canada and most European countries use the 1435mm standard gauge; Ghana, Congo, Tanzania, Zambia and other countries in Africa use 1067mm narrow gauge.

    There are many kinds of railway gauge, but the overall is divided into three categories, namely narrow gauge (gauge less than 1435mm), standard gauge (1435mm), broad gauge (gauge Zheng Bu is greater than 1435mm), as we all know, most of the railways in Chinese mainland use standard gauge, but China's land neighbors, like China, are dominated by standard gauge railways, only North Korea, and can be connected with China with standard gauge, only North Korea and Vietnam. However, Vietnam's quasi-gauge railway is only more than 400 kilometers, although China's Guangxi Pingxiang Station to Hanoi Jialin Station in Vietnam is a quasi-narrow track railway, but passengers need to transfer to Vietnam Tiefengchan Road passenger car at Dong Deng Station, which is one kilometer away from the Sino-Vietnamese border in Vietnam. The railways of Mongolia and Russia are connected to the Chinese railways, and the "set of rails" is adopted, and the rails form the quasi-gauge and the rails form the broad gauge (1520mm).

    However, this kind of "set of rails" mileage is generally very short, only connecting the port stations of the two countries, and if the carriages of one country are to enter the railway system of the other side for long-distance operation, they must adopt the method of "changing wheels". The shunting machine pushes the train into the wheel change magazine, lifts the carriage, pushes out the bogie, pushes into the bogie of another gauge, and lowers the carriage.

    The railway ports between China and Russia, Mongolia and Central Asian countries have built such wheel changing warehouses to ensure the smooth flow of railways between countries.
